javascript - 关于谷歌地图的一个简单问题 - 居中

标签 javascript html url maps

每次我从 Google map 嵌入 iframe 时,它​​都会将标记保持在中间。

即使有工具提示并且只是剪切工具提示数据,它也会这样做:

http://jsfiddle.net/V2SVa/

是否有 url 参数或其他参数可以使 map 在工具提示上居中?

最佳答案

好吧,如果您使用 API,那么您可以向 map.setCenter() 发出调用.

但是,如果您像示例中那样包含内联 map ,则只需更改初始起点。

您用于嵌入 map 的 URL 是:

http://maps.google.com/maps?f=q&source=s_q&hl=en&geocode=
  &q=Museum+near+Washington,+United+States&aq=0
  &sll=40.702863,-74.055748&sspn=0.025669,0.055747&ie=UTF8
  &hq=Museum&hnear=Washington+D.C.,+District+of+Columbia
  &ll=38.913976,-77.05111&spn=0.052698,0.111494&t=h&z=14
  &iwloc=A&cid=4718114823360363843&output=embed

只需调整某些参数即可。

您需要调整的参数是ll = 中心位置z = 缩放级别spn/sspn = 跨度/屏幕跨度。令人惊讶的是,很难找到有关它们的信息,但 parameters here 上有一些详细信息。 。如果您只需要更改中心,请先尝试摆弄 ll 参数。

关于javascript - 关于谷歌地图的一个简单问题 - 居中,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/5033994/

相关文章:

javascript - 使用javascript从数据库保存和检索用户输入?

javascript - 在导航中突出显示链接

jquery - 消除 child 类(class)的不透明度

visual-studio-2010 - 有没有办法将 url 添加为 visual studio 项目的链接

java - 在 java 中读取 URL 的内容 - 重定向问题

php - 在 localhost 上工作时的相对 URL

javascript - Node JS .shift() 'ing 一个由 const 初始化的数组

javascript - DOMContentLoaded 事件为单个页面加载触发两次

javascript - Chardin.js 绝对定位 z-index 问题

javascript - 概述网页上的任何内容 block